Anaerobic wastewater treatment

Initial situation

Due to a planned expansion of production, one of our customers doubled its previous wastewater volumes (to approx. 120 – 140 m³/d). Based on the additional wastewater volume and the added COD load, the treatment plant was mathematically overloaded. In order to be able to realize the planned production expansions, either wastewater pretreatment with a significant reduction of the COD load or complete treatment up to direct discharge quality in accordance with the Wastewater Ordinance (minimum requirement) was necessary. In order for the wastewater to continue to be discharged to the treatment plant, the COD load must be reduced by at least 60%. In the search for a suitable solution, other technologies proved unsuccessful.

Data and facts

Wastewater information

  • Pollution COD: 3,000 – 5,000 mg/l
  • Purified water (indirect line) COD < 500 mg/l

Own energy generation

  • 200,000 kWh electric per year
  • 280,000 kWh thermal per year
  • Biogas production: 9 m³/h

Processing capacity

  • 51.000 m³ per year

CO2 saving

  • 103,000 kg per year

FlexBio wastewater treatment

  • Construction time of 0.5 months (completion: 2020)
  • A FlexBio container incl. anaerobic pretreatment and control technology (type FLEXBIO-AF-100 HC)
